Florence in a day - Private Tour
Florence – the heart and soul of the Italian Renaissance – and home to some of the most breathtaking, mesmerizing and awe-inducing works of art the Western Civilization has ever created, will unravell before you. We will start with Piazza del Duomo and Piazza della Signoria, the two most important squares of Florence, and we will then proceed through the fascinating Medieval district where you will see ancient towers-houses and pictoresque alleys. We cam’t miss seeing Ponte Vecchio, the oldest bridge of Florence and the only one that survived World War II. After this introduction to the city, we will admire Michelangelo’s David inside the Academy Gallery (express entrance tickets).
After a break for lunch we will continue our tour to the Uffizi (express entrance tickets) the most visited painting museum in Italy, where you will see the artworks by Botticelli, Michelangelo, Leonardo da Vinci, Raphael and Titian among the others.

Florence David First Viewing & Duomo with Terrace VIP Access Tour
Enjoy this VIP combo tour of early entry to see the David, followed by exclusive access to the Duomo terraces. With an expert guide, be among the first visitors of the day to enter the Accademia and appreciate Michelangelo’s masterpiece before the crowds. Wander through the empty halls of the Accademia to admire the famous marble colossus and other highlights like Michelangelo’s unfinished torsos, Giambologna’s Abduction of the Sabine Woman, and Jacopo’s Coronation of the Virgin.
Then, walk the short distance to Florence's iconic cathedral for a truly exclusive tour of the Duomo's Terraces. With our priority access, you'll go straight inside Santa Maria del Fiore and head up to the Terraces. Here, you'll be able to walk along the two elevated walkways - 100 feet high and 230 feet long - completely alone, with no other groups present. Enjoy breathtaking views over the red-tiled rooftops of Renaissance Florence, Brunelleschi's Dome up close, Giotto's Bell Tower, and the Baptistry.
